Types and Key Features:
- Infrared (IR) Sensors: Ideal for indoor use, these sensors detect heat signatures.
- Microwave Sensors: Suitable for outdoor use, these sensors detect movement through walls.
- Adjustable Sensitivity: Allows customization of the detection range.
- Adjustable Timer: Sets the duration the light stays on after motion.
- Daylight Sensor: Prevents activation during daylight hours, further saving energy.
Choosing the Right Bulbs:
Consider the intended location and specific needs when selecting motion-sensor bulbs. For indoor use, IR sensors are generally sufficient. For outdoor areas, microwave sensors offer broader coverage. Look for bulbs with adjustable settings to fine-tune sensitivity and timer durations.
